Economy & Jobs

The median household income in Curtice is $94,342, 26% above the national average of $75,149. Residents generally enjoy above-average earning potential. The job market is very strong with unemployment at just 0.0%. Only 3.5% of residents live below the poverty line, well below the national rate of 12.4%. Workers commute an average of 20 minutes.

Cost of Living & Housing

The median home value in Curtice is $254,500, 10% below the national median / offering relatively affordable homeownership. At just 2.7x median income, home prices are very affordable relative to local earnings.

Climate & Weather

Curtice experiences four distinct seasons with an average temperature of 51°F. Winters average 27°F in January while summers reach 75°F in July. With 275 sunny days per year, residents enjoy well above the national average of sunshine. Annual precipitation totals 32.4 inches. Air quality is rated Good with a median AQI of 43.

Curtice has a population of 1,533 with a density of 417 people per square mile, spread across 3.7 square miles. The median age is 46.0 years, 18% older than the national median of 38.9. The gender split is 40.8% female and 59.2% male. The city is predominantly White (92.5%), with 2% Hispanic. English is the primary language spoken at home by 88.8% of residents, while 11.2% speak Spanish. 9.8% of the population are veterans, above the national rate of 6.0%. 18.5% of residents have a disability (above the 13.0% national average). 93.7% have health insurance coverage.

The median household income in Curtice is $94,342, which is 26% above the national average of $75,149. Per capita income is $48,229 (above the $39,052 national figure). The average weekly wage is $1,197, 16% lower than the U.S. average. The unemployment rate is 0.0% (below the 3.6% US average). 3.5% of residents live below the poverty line, lower than the national rate of 12.4%. The area has 10,950 business establishments, including 1,092 restaurants. The cost of living index is 92.8, below the national baseline of 100 / offering relatively affordable living. Workers commute an average of 20 minutes (shorter than the 28-minute US average). 7.9% of workers work from home (below the 15.2% national rate).

The median home value in Curtice is $254,500, 10% below the national median of $281,900. Zillow estimates the typical home value at $188,586, lower than the Census estimate. Fair market rent ranges from $873 for a one-bedroom to $1,092 for a two-bedroom apartment. 98.7% of housing units are owner-occupied (above the 65.4% national rate). There are 640 total housing units in the city. The median year a home was built is 1972. The average annual property tax is $6,858 (higher than the $3,500 national average). 28.0% of renters spend 30% or more of their income on housing. The home price-to-income ratio is 2.7x, well within the affordable range.

In Curtice, 36.2% of adults are obese, above the national rate of 32.1%. 9.2% have diabetes. Heart disease affects 5.3% of residents. 31.2% have high blood pressure. 14.5% are current smokers. 20.2% report binge drinking. 24.4% are physically inactive. 26.2% report depression (above the 20.0% national average). 18.3% experience frequent mental distress. 7.1% of residents lack health insurance. The primary care physician ratio is 1:1,157. The dentist ratio is 1:1,333. 93.6% of residents have access to exercise opportunities. The food environment index is 7.3 out of 10.

Curtice experiences four distinct seasons with an average annual temperature of 51°F (11°C). Winters average 27°F in January while summers reach 75°F in July. The area gets 275 sunny days per year, well above the U.S. average of 205 / making it one of the sunnier locations in the country. Annual precipitation totals 32.4 inches. Air quality is rated Good with a median AQI of 43. The city sits at an elevation of 589 feet.
